Case Studies in Pareidolia: From Spiritual Pictures to Current Understandings
Pareidolia, the inclination to detect recognized patterns in arbitrary stimuli, presents a rich field for study. Historically, it's appeared prominently in faith-based beliefs, with numerous cultures recognizing faces or figures in earthly formations like rocks, trees, or clouds, often attributing them to divine presence or intervention. Now, we observe similar phenomena in modern contexts, from noticing the "face" on Mars in planetary exploration photographs to thinking obscure shapes in stains on walls are messages – revealing a persistent human need to locate significance and structure in a unpredictable world.
